A rapid test for the qualitative detection of PSA for assessing
presence of Human Semen in vaginal fluid or other areas, where a
liquid/ stain is suspected to be semen. For forensic use only.
INTENTED USE
The Human Semen Rapid Test Dipstick is a rapid chromatographic
immunoassay for qualitative detection of PSA found in human semen
in vagina using swab specimen as an evidence for coitus or other
areas, where a stain/ liquid is suspected to be semen.
SUMMARY
Rape, as the criminal activity, exist every country. An examination
after rape requires the use of a reliable semen detection test that is
sensitive and has very good negative predictive power.1 the PSA test is the best
marker of the presence of semen and is well suited for use in emergency
consultations.
PSA (Prostate-specific antigen) is a glycoprotein produced in the
prostate and secreted into the seminal fluid. PSA is one of the major proteins
in seminal fluid. The fact that PSA is found only at very low concentrations
in female vaginal fluid (0.4-0.9 ng/mL and 0.0-1.25 ng/mL, respectively)2,3
makes PSA an important marker in forensic science for the detection of even
small amounts of seminal fluid in vagina to confirm coitus. Human Semen
Rapid
Test detects PSA to confirm the presence of semen in vaginal fluids
collected with the swab. The test just confirms the presence of PSA as a
result of seminal ejaculation, without any indication for coitus being forced
sexual assault (Rape) or consensual.
PRINCIPLE
The Human Semen Rapid Test Dipstick (Stain) is a qualitative,
lateral flow immunoassay for the detection of PSA found in human semen in
vaginal fluid. The membrane is pre-coated with PSA antibodies on the test line
region. During testing, the specimen reacts with the particle coated with
anti-PSA antibodies. The mixture migrates upward on the membrane chromatographically by capillary action to react with anti-PSA
antibodies on the membrane and generate a colored line.
REAGENTS
The test dipstick contains PSA monoclonal antibody conjugated
particles and PSA monoclonal antibody coated on the membrane.

SPECIMEN COLLECTION AND PREPARATION
• The Human Semen Rapid Test Dipstick (Stain) can be performed
using soaking solution of uncertainty stain.
• Specimen collection from vagina: Before specimen collection,
remove excess mucus from the endocervical area with a cotton ball and
discard. The swab should be inserted into the endocervical canal, past the squamocolumnar junction until most of the tip is no longer visible.
Firmly rotate the swab 360°in one direction (clockwise or
counterclockwise), let stand for 15 seconds, then withdraw the swab. Avoid contamination
from exocervical or vaginal cells. Do not use 0.9% sodium chloride to
treat swabs
before collection specimens. Dispense the tip of the swab thus
obtained in a sterile cup of clean water (Approx. 30 ml water) and mix well by
rotating the swab for 10 times. Allow swab to be in the water for at least 2
minutes.
• Specimen collection from other sources: Place the sterile swab in
clean water for a while, then wipe the suspected place (liquefied or dry
stain) with the swab for 3 times, then place the moist swab into the water
(Approx. 30 ml water) and turn the swab in one position for 10 times. Allow
swab to be in water for at least 2 minutes. Alternatively, If the suspected
stain is on apiece of cloth, such as trousers or bed sheet, the cloth around the
stain can be cut out and put in the water kept for specimen collection
processing (Approx. 30 ml water).
• The Test Solution thus prepared with the mix of specimen obtained
through swab or cloth and water (Approx. 30 ml water) should be used as specimen for testing as soon as possible, best results would be
obtained within 1 hour of this Test Solution preparation.
DIRECTIONS FOR USE
Allow the test, specimen, buffer and/or controls to reach room
temperature (15-30°C) prior to testing.
1. Bring the pouch to room temperature before opening it. Remove
the test dipstick from the sealed pouch and use it as soon as possible.
2. With arrows pointing toward the Test Solution, immerse the test
dipstick vertically in the Test Solution for 10-15 seconds. DO NOT PASS THE
“MAX” LINE on the lower strip label of the dipstick when immersing the
dipstick.
3. Place the dipstick on a level and clean desk, start the timer
and wait for the color line (s) to appear. Read the result at 5 minutes, do not
interpret the result after 10 minutes.
INTERPRETATION OF RESULTS
POSITIVE:* Two lines appear. One colored line should be in the
control line region (C) and another apparent colored line should be
in the test line region (T).
*NOTE: The intensity of the color in the test line region (T) will
vary depending on the concentration of human semen present in the
specimen. Therefore, any shade of color in the test line region (T)
should be considered positive.
NEGATIVE: One colored line appears in the control line region (C).
No line appears in the test line region (T).
INVALID: Control line fails to appear. Insufficient specimen volume
or incorrect procedural techniques are the most likely reasons for
control line
failure. Review the procedure and repeat the test with a new test.
If the problem persists, discontinue using the test kit immediately
and contact your local distributor.
